State of the University Address
 On March 21, 2025, Dr. Mike Kotlikoff was named Cornell's 15th president. He served as interim president for 
eight months and 25 years on Cornell's faculty.  He arrived at Cornell in 2000, was named dean of Cornell University College of Veterinary Medicine in 2007, and became university provost in 2015.
